I need writers to help cover the Solo Nationals for SportsCar. If you’re the type of person who likes to weigh in on these forums, you may be just the one we need. I need about two dozen writers to cover the event. Ideally, we want people who will be there all four days -- Tuesday-Wednesday drivers cover Thursday-Friday classes and Thursday-Friday drivers cover Tuesday-Wednesday classes [See Run Days list at bottom of this message]. The perks are: 1-This counts as your work assignment, 2-You do most of it sitting in the stands or chatting with other drivers, and 3-You do NOT have to work on the days you run (if you’re there all four days). The necessaries are: 1-I prefer people who are there all four days (enabling #3 above), but I can use some same-day people -- it depends what heat you end up running. I do NOT assign conflicts. 2-You have to get stories back to me within about 10 days. You do NOT need polished writing ability. Rather, we need people who are good observers and, yes, even good bench racers. No one should have to write up more than two classes or cover classes in more than two heats (Open and Ladies are considered one class for story purposes). The basic job is to be there when the classes are running, talk to a couple of the key players, then write a story (likely after you get home) of about 500 words. You e-mail it to me, I do the editing and fact checking, and perhaps plug in some historical perspective, and send it to the magazine. I also take care of preparing all results for publication, so you do not have to worry about that. Great writing talent is secondary to just being there. I can edit most anything into a reasonable narrative, but I need the details of the story so the eyes and ears of the reporters are invaluable. This is like the good old days of hot-lead journalism -- you're the ace reporter, I'm the invisible "rewrite” guy. I’ll send you a brief "how-to" with the story assignments, which come out after the run order is announced. Calling all SEDIV members! Come one, come all to the SEDIV Winner Take All Championship Event at South Georgia Motorsports Park in Cecil, GA on August 1 and 2, 2009. Due to event cancellations, this event is a winner take all championship. The Class Champions will be receiving SEDIV Championship jackets at the Area 3 meeting in Jekyll Island, GA in early 2010. The event will be run in a National Tour style format meaning 2 days of competition with a different course for Saturday and Sunday. The difference will be that we will have a minimum of 4 runs per day.
Hopefully you have noticed that the entry fees went down this year. This is due to Tire Rack sponsoring our event at SGMP.
